Article 157991 of comp.os.vms: >Lannie@netins.com[SMTP:Lannie@netins.com] wrote: > >When I do a SHOW MEM on my VMS 6.1 system, it shows my Virtual I/O >as being disabled. IS this supposed to be this way? I use this >system as a dedicated Pathworks 5.0D server. > >The Virtual I/O Cache is DISABLED on this node. Virtual I/O cache is disabled by default, and can be enabled by setting SYSGEN parameter VBN_CACHE_S to 1. If enabled, it must be enabled on all nodes in a cluster. Whether you choose to use the feature will depend largely on the performance of your system.
